Value Flows

Definition

Value flows refer to the movement of economic worth, assets, or resources between individuals, entities, or systems within an economy or network. In the context of digital assets, this specifically pertains to the transfer of cryptocurrencies, tokens, or other digital representations of value across blockchain networks. These movements can represent payments, investments, remittances, or the settlement of financial obligations. Understanding value flows is essential for analyzing economic activity and network utility.
